OAA does not exist for catchers, whose defensive skills are not as focused on running to batted balls. DRS also measures runs saved by preventing stolen bases; however, since this metric is largely dependent on arm quality, which is a separate tool, we subtracted this stolen base component from DRS to measure the fielding tool for catchers.

Arm : There is no statistic that accounts for throwing talent across all positions. For outfielders, the arms runs saved component of DRS assesses arm strength; this measure looks at how often runners try to take an extra base against an outfielder and how often the outfielder throws them out.

The player with the most tools at his position made our All-Star Team. Unlike a typical average, the harmonic mean tends toward lower numbers in a set. As a result, it is better for capturing well-rounded players, instead of those who especially excel in one area of the game.

He routinely jacks balls into the stands. Hammerin' Hank led the National League batting title twice and the home run crown four times in his storied career. No one is going to question what he brought to the plate. Aaron was also a very strong defensive right fielder. He won three straight Gold Gloves early in his career and he featured a strong throwing arm.

Speaker is considered to be one of the best defensive outfileders to ever put on a glove and he had the arm to go with his fielding.

Lost in the clutter of Bonds late career is the fact that he was a speedy gold glove outfielder in his early days.

Bonds could always hit for power and average, but he also had the glove, arm and feet. Bonds stole over 30 bases eight times in his career and he won seven gold gloves.
